Recipe for Crepes


This is my family’s favourite recipe for crepes. We have crepes for dessert or as part of our “Breakfast for Dinner” tradition.

My kids especially enjoy them with strawberry or blueberry compote and icing sugar but you can cover them or stuff them with just about anything you want! Some suggestions include: Blueberries, strawberries, peaches, cottage cheese, jam, cream cheese or just plain maple syrup.


Ingredients

  • 2 eggs
  • 1 cup milk
  • 2/3 cup all-purpose flour
  • pinch salt
  • 1 tablespoon sugar
  • 1/2 teaspoon vanilla
  • 1 1/2 teaspoons olive oil

Directions

  1. Combine eggs, milk, flour, salt, sugar and oil in a blender. Process until smooth. Make sure the batter is runny.
  2. Heat skillet over medium-high heat and spray with oil or Pam. Make sure the oil is hot and pour about 1/4 cup of batter into skillet, tilting the skillet so that bottom surface is evenly coated. Cook 1-2 minutes per side or until golden. Repeat with remaining batter.
  3. Stuff of cover with your choice of ingredients as suggested above.
